Q : Can Mayamohini be considered as an All Time Blockbuster considering the profits which it made ? 

A : Yes. Mayamohini is an ATBB, but not on the basis of profits. A film can become profitable even before release. But unlike Hits or Super Hits or even Blockbusters, All Time Blockbusters earn their name from theatrical collections, distributor share and the theatrical run alone, and not from profitability.

Q : Can the TV rights and Audio rights be considered for determining whether a movie is a HIT ?

A : There are people of either opinion, but BOV believes, as Cinema is a business like any other venture, the income from all the sources must be considered while determining its status. Huge rights amounts are fetched either due to the film's successful performance at the theaters, or due to the brand value associated with it. The makers deserve to reap the benefits of either of these scenarios. But however, the film should have earned reasonable profits for all, or almost all of the parties involved, in order to be classified as successful. Though 'Boxoffice' strictly means collection from theaters, we believe there is no meaning in classifying a film as an unsuccessful project, when it earns multiple times more than industry average profits, even if it is predominantly from the rights.

Q : Can you please give details about the final collection report of Diamond Necklace ? 

A : Diamond Neclace ended its Theatrical run after 119 Days with 6700+ shows in Kerala, grossing 5.30 Crores, with a share of about 2.30 Crores. The satellite rights are reportedly fetched by Surya TV for about 1.60 Crores. Joy Alukkas had given around 80 lakhs to advertise their product in the film. The movie got an excellent run overseas, though collection details are not available.
